On 2024/6/13 15:28, Lance Yang wrote:
> Hi Andrew,
> 
> I'd like to fix the bug[1] I mentioned previously. Could you please fold the
> following changes into this patch?
> 
> [1] https://lore.kernel.org/linux-mm/20240613065521.15960-1-ioworker0@gmail.com/
> 
> diff --git a/mm/huge_memory.c b/mm/huge_memory.c
> index f409ea9fcc18..425374ae06ed 100644
> --- a/mm/huge_memory.c
> +++ b/mm/huge_memory.c
> @@ -2707,10 +2707,8 @@ static bool __discard_anon_folio_pmd_locked(struct vm_area_struct *vma,
>   	if (unlikely(page_folio(page) != folio))
>   		return false;
>   
> -	if (folio_test_dirty(folio) || pmd_dirty(orig_pmd)) {
> -		folio_set_swapbacked(folio);
> +	if (folio_test_dirty(folio) || pmd_dirty(orig_pmd))
>   		return false;
> -	}
>   
>   	orig_pmd = pmdp_huge_clear_flush(vma, addr, pmdp);
>   
> @@ -2737,10 +2735,8 @@ static bool __discard_anon_folio_pmd_locked(struct vm_area_struct *vma,
>   	 *
>   	 * The only folio refs must be one from isolation plus the rmap(s).
>   	 */
> -	if (folio_test_dirty(folio) || pmd_dirty(orig_pmd))
> -		folio_set_swapbacked(folio);
> -
> -	if (folio_test_swapbacked(folio) || ref_count != map_count + 1) {
> +	if (folio_test_dirty(folio) || pmd_dirty(orig_pmd) ||
> +	    ref_count != map_count + 1) {
>   		set_pmd_at(mm, addr, pmdp, orig_pmd);
>   		return false;
>   	}
> diff --git a/mm/rmap.c b/mm/rmap.c
> index b9e5943c8349..393e2c11c44c 100644
> --- a/mm/rmap.c
> +++ b/mm/rmap.c
> @@ -1824,12 +1824,7 @@ static bool try_to_unmap_one(struct folio *folio, struct vm_area_struct *vma,
>   			 */
>   			if (unlikely(folio_test_swapbacked(folio) !=
>   					folio_test_swapcache(folio))) {
> -				/*
> -				 * unmap_huge_pmd_locked() will unmark a
> -				 * PMD-mapped folio as lazyfree if the folio or
> -				 * its PMD was redirtied.
> -				 */
> -				WARN_ON_ONCE(!pmd_mapped);
> +				WARN_ON_ONCE(1);
>   				goto walk_done_err;
>   			}
>   

You can also drop the unused 'pmd_mapped' variable now.
